POEM: Divine Lover

One day I asked God What is it all about? There was only silence But with the look he gave me We’ve been lovers Ever since

POEM: Worship Here and There

I heard that many people will travel miles To go to church I find so much worship between here and there I rarely make it anymore

POEM: Squandered Life

I have squandered my life On poetry And making love If only I had kept a cleaner house Said no one ever!
